Sign-Up API

Sign-Up API

This endpoint does not require authentication.

If you want to customize the form, we also have an API that you can call from your server or from javascript with a simple HTTP POST. You are also able to attribute analytics data and referrer data in Approve Owl with this API.

If your website is powered by a client-side solution like React.js, we recommend using this API with custom components instead of our embedded form snippet.

curl --location --request POST 'https://vandelayautos.approvehub.com/sign_ups' \
--data-raw '{
    "applicant": {
        "full_name": "Jon Snow",
        "phone_number": "254-555-1234",
        "email_address": "[email protected]",
    },
    "analytics": {
        "google_analytics_tracking_id": "UA-25068374-1",
        "google_analytics_client_id": "GA1.1.148711805.1643395540",
        "google_analytics_session_id": "GA3.1.3458976324.834756912"
    }
}'

This is sent to your consumer portal Sign-Up API. It will create an applicant and send a verification code. The returned attributes allow you to redirect the applicant to the verification code challenge screen.

Applicant values of full_name, phone_number, and email_address are required.

The analytics object is optional. For more information about analytics attribution in Approve Owl using our Sign-Up API, please contact our development team before you being to use this API.

You will receive the following data back on a failure:

{
  "errors": {
    "full_name": ["can't be blank"]
  }
}

You will receive the following data back on success:

{
  "applicant_id": "6c3dbf6d-753c-4eb9-9626-ec3b7fe864d7",
  "session_url": "https://vandelayautos.approvehub.com/account/session/new",
  "verification_url": "https://vandelayautos.approvehub.com/account/session/edit?id=6c3dbf6d-753c-4eb9-9626-ec3b7fe864d7"
}

Redirecting the applicant to verification_url will allow them to enter their one-time password and proceed with the data collection process.
